1. Kipters ◴[] No.41650536[source]
This has been the case in Italy since 2018, but I'm OK with ISP-provided ONTs to be honest, as long as I can use my own router.

The problem here is that the ISP will try to avoid giving any kind of support (even when the problem is on _their_ side) if you opt into BYOD.
